Output 1762e629605e74bb8c65efdacb31f4fbe8bf2c70c4aea30918d6de3bdfe3406e:25

value
1991394
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41e3494121ca831abab6db1461eca0d09c061b92 OP_EQUAL
address
37hQ88ZvawvzpV44aDmG8PpeuBBb7P52AD
transaction
1762e629605e74bb8c65efdacb31f4fbe8bf2c70c4aea30918d6de3bdfe3406e
spent
true